What you'll do

The Director, Professional Practice reports to the Executive Director, Professional Practice and Learning & Development, and is accountable for providing strategic, operational, and educational leadership for nursing and allied health professional practice across BC Cancer. This role will play an integral part in defining the quality-of-care processes and creating quality practice environments in collaboration with key partners, including other health authorities, the Ministry of Health, colleges, universities, professional associations, and regulatory bodies. High-level accountabilities include:
Plan, develop, and evaluate the annual operating plans for professional practice, in alignment with the mission, vision, and direction of PHSA and BC Cancer.
Implement changes to professional practice standards to eliminate anti-Indigenous racism and improves equity, diversity and inclusion is achieved. Foster team spirit, trust, and mutual respect.
Direct the operational activities of professional practice within BC Cancer, including setting and prioritizing deliverables, leading Professional Practice staff, and assisting team members to define shared and individual goals and meet target dates.
Oversee the recruitment, development, and retention of professional practice leaders. Evaluate individual and project team performance in collaboration with appropriate partners.
Assess resources, utilize patterns, models of care, skill mix, and supply issues, make recommendations to operational and practice leaders to promote patient safety, best practices, patient access, and efficient flow across the care continuum.
Develop and manage operational budgets, monitor expenditures, perform variance analysis, and support annual capital planning process within the context of operational demands and environmental and resource constraints and use best utilization methods.
Foster relationships within professional practice and with other key partners to advance professional practice issues and promote best practices within the applicable programs.
